Attractions

  • Vieux Bassin de Honfleur: Located within walking distance from Rue République, Vieux Bassin is a picturesque old harbor filled with colorful fishing boats and lined with charming 16th to 18th-century buildings. It is one of the most iconic sights in Honfleur, offering a romantic and postcard-worthy atmosphere.
  • Saint Catherine's Church: Standing as the largest wooden church in France, Saint Catherine's Church is a significant historical landmark in Honfleur. Constructed by shipbuilders in the 15th century, the church features a separate bell tower and a beautiful interior with maritime-themed decorations.
  • Eugene Boudin Museum: Situated near the Vieux Bassin, the Eugene Boudin Museum pays tribute to the renowned local painter who was one of the precursors of Impressionism. The museum houses an extensive collection of Boudin's works, as well as other artists inspired by Honfleur's coastal beauty.
  • Salt Halls: Just a short stroll from Rue République, the Salt Halls (Greniers à Sel) are a set of 17th-century buildings that used to store and trade salt. Today, they serve as a cultural space hosting temporary exhibitions, art shows, and various events.
  • La Lieutenance: This half-timbered historical building served as a residence for the King's Lieutenant during the 18th century. Located on the edge of the Vieux Bassin, La Lieutenance offers a charming architectural sight and occasionally hosts art exhibitions.
  • Honfleur Normandy Outlet: If you are in the mood for shopping, Honfleur Normandy Outlet is situated a short distance from Rue République. This shopping center offers a wide range of designer brands at discounted prices, making it a popular spot for fashion enthusiasts.
  • Naturospace: A unique attraction in Honfleur, Naturospace is a tropical butterfly greenhouse that houses hundreds of colorful butterflies from around the world. Visitors can walk among lush vegetation and observe these beautiful creatures up close.
  • Satie House and Museum: Located in the neighboring town of Honfleur, the Satie House and Museum is dedicated to the life and work of Erik Satie, a famous French composer and pianist. The museum showcases Satie's personal belongings, manuscripts, and offers insight into his avant-garde musical compositions.
